Van Buren Road

The is a long unpaved pretty road that follows a mountain stream. On the right side there is an old furnace. It eventually rolls through a small development which looks like it's private but the local we asked said it was a public road.

Still House Lane

The sign at the start of this road indicates that it ends only .3 miles ahead but it appears to turn into a fire service road that goes for quite a ways. It is moderately rutted and muddy in places. The road appears to continue on well past the point where I've marked the road as closed. There are private "No Trespassing" signs that appear to refer to the road at the point where I've marked the end ( which will well past the end of the route as marked ... the routing engine isn't routing over the extent of this road.)

At the end of 66 we saw a sizable bear dead on the side of the road. That was a first.

To our surprise we found so many more unpaved really quite good gravel and forest service roads than we could have hoped for. Sadly, most dead ended. Some were moderately challenging. Overall it was a very good day of riding.
